Episode Description
The Hurricanes yielded the first goal in their showdown with the Rangers. But, they scored the next three and now 4 points separate Carolina and New York atop the Metropolitan Division standings with 8 games to play. Andrei Svechnikov, Seth Jarvis, Jordan Staal and Sebastian Aho each scored. Aho added a pair of assists, including the primary helper on Jarvis' 14th goal of the year as the Canes took round 3 of this 4-round bout with the Rangers. They'll be back at Madison Square Garden for the penultimate game of the regular season hoping that it won't matter to playoff seeding. Freddie Andersen was very good and the Carolina penalty kill was 4 for 4 against the 2nd best power play in the NHL.
